Dreamlike sparkle - Brilladia diamond pendant

This drop-shaped ladies' pendant is indescribably beautiful. It has a modern halo design with a ring of diamonds surrounding a pavé of diamonds in the centre. The eyelet is also set with diamonds on the front. There are 31 diamonds in total, which together have a total weight of around 0.13 ct. All diamonds have a brilliant cut and the colour "Top Wesselton". Their clarity belongs to the "small inclusions" category and their origin is naturally conflict-free. The pendant is available in two alloys - either 14 carat or 18 carat yellow gold. The choice is made via the drop-down field.
